#ArbitrageTradingStrategy Before bitcoin, several digital cash technologies were released, starting with David Chaum's ecash in the 1980s.[10] The idea that solutions to computational puzzles could have some value was first proposed by cryptographers Cynthia Dwork and Moni Naor in 1992.[11][10] The concept was independently rediscovered by Adam Back who developed Hashcash, a proof-of-work scheme for spam control in 1997.[10] The first proposals for distributed digital scarcity-based cryptocurrencies came from cypherpunks Wei Dai (b-money) and Nick Szabo (bit gold) in 1998.[12] In 2004, Hal Finney developed the first currency based on reusable proof of work.[13] These various attempts were not successful:[10] Chaum's concept required centralized control and no banks wanted to sign on, Hashcash had no protection against double-spending, while b-money and bit gold were not resistant to Sybil attacks.[10]
